Learn MoreNov 01 2022 The difference between the energy input and the energy output was assumed to be consumed for creating a new surface. This difference between the input and output energies divided by the input energy was called the thermodynamic efficiency. He reported that the specific energy for ball milling of quartz is 107 Jm 2. Learn MoreA specific energy-based size reduction model for batch grinding ball mills was reported in a previous paper (Shi and Xie, 2022). A discharge function modified from the Whiten classification efficiency equation has been incorporated in the size reduction model to extend its applications from batch grinding to continuous operation
